DUSA PHARMACEUTICALS, INC.
DUSA Pharmaceuticals develops and markets photodynamic therapy (PDT) products for dermatological treatment of actinic keratoses and acne. The company's flagship product, LEVULAN® KERASTICK® combined with BLU-U® blue light illumination, is a topical aminolevulinic acid (ALA) solution indicated for treatment of minimally to moderately thick actinic keratoses on the face, scalp, and upper extremities. The BLU-U® system is also available for acne treatment. With over 20 years of clinical use and 4 million patient treatments, DUSA's PDT platform represents the #1-prescribed photodynamic therapy for actinic keratosis management, offering dermatologists and aesthetic practitioners evidence-based solutions for large-area lesion treatment and improved patient outcomes.
Associated Health and Beauty Products
Associated Health & Beauty Products (AHBP) is an FDA-approved distributor of electrolysis equipment and aesthetics supplies serving the US market since 1987. The company specializes in clinical-grade electrolysis machines and professional instruments for hair removal and beauty treatments. Product lines include electrolysis devices from premium manufacturers such as Dumont, along with precision tweezers and extraction instruments (Dumont Inox models 0C90, H, 3C, and proprietary Associated Health Inox variants). Evoskin LLC
Evoskin LLC is a specialized distributor of high-end aesthetic medical devices and professional skincare solutions for U.S. medical providers, including plastic surgeons, cosmetic physicians, dermatologists, and medical spas. The company curates innovative products from leading manufacturers worldwide, focusing on quality, clinical efficacy, and return on investment for practitioners. Core offerings include the Xlase Plus multi-application laser platform (for skin resurfacing, hair removal, vascular lesions, pigmentation, and tattoo removal), the Endo One dual-wavelength diode laser, ENDORET® PRP/Plasma Gel Therapy for regenerative medicine, and professional skincare lines (Mandel Professional peels and Mandel Homecare formulations).
